The Vendry is now part of Groupize! Read more

Full Buyout of OITA Wood Green

Located In: OITA Wood Green

OITA Wood Green

OITA Wood Green

Full Buyout of OITA Wood Green
Address
OITA Wood Green

13-27 Station Road Greater London, England N22 6UW

Business Space Location Map
Capacity
F&B Options
In-house catering
Equipment
  • Bar
Frequent Uses
  • Private Dining